// MAX_PAGE_BUFFER: hard limit on pages held in memory by the
// Larkspool invoice renderer before flushing to disk. Do not raise
// without checking worker RAM limits — overruns crash the whole
// render pool, not just your job. Value was tuned against the
// reference build recorded below.

session token of kahog-bahif = htk9_f63daec35

Welcome to on-call for Nightloom, our nightly backfill scheduler. Jobs kick off at 02:00 and retry twice before paging you. If the scheduler's state store becomes corrupted, restore it from the sealed checkpoint rather than re-running jobs manually. To decrypt the sealed checkpoint, enter the recovery passphrase provided below.

recovery phrase for tafop-fawep: zorwyn-ulaox

## Runbook: Stale-Branch Cleanup Bot (Twigreaper)

Twigreaper runs nightly at 02:15, deleting branches idle >60 days in the Corvid org. Exemptions live in `branch_exemptions`; add entries before the run, not during. If the bot deletes something it shouldn't, restore from the reflog mirror within 14 days — after that it's gone. Failures page nobody; check the `cleanup_runs` table each Monday before the sync and report counts. Runs, exemptions, and deletion logs are all in the ops database, reachable via the connection string below.

database URL for bahop-yagep: mssql://sildor_svc:35ha7jz@db-fb6d.nelvrodyn.example:5432/casath

Meeting notes — Fennelworks backend sync. We agreed to cap the Porchlight API's connection pool at 40 per instance after last week's saturation of the primary. Idle timeout drops from 10 minutes to 90 seconds. The reviewer should check that the retry wrapper doesn't open a second connection on timeout — that was the root cause. Config changes land in pool.yaml with a rollout flag. Final approval on the merge rests with the person named below.

signatory, kahip-tadug: Rusox Jorius Casdor

Handover — reception move. Desk relocates to ground floor of Quillan House Monday. Phones switch over Friday 5pm; test before leaving. Visitor log, badge printer, and first-aid kit go in the grey crate — label it. Old desk on level 2 stays until facilities collect Wednesday; don't let anyone borrow the chairs. Couriers redirected via new signage already. Parcel cupboard key stays with the duty lead. The new desk's lockable drawer and the ground-floor staff door both use the code below.

badge for yafof-faduf: bdg-O-80